Where does the wildebeest migration start and end?
Wildebeest migrate on a loop path through Tanzania and Kenya following the seasonal rains even when that involves passing through dangerous territory.

What is the best time to see the wildebeest migration?
June to October Dry Season
- June and July are the best months to see the wildebeest migration in the western corridor and August to September in the north of the park.
- Animals are easier to spot since they concentrate around waterholes and rivers and the vegetation is less thick.
- Mostly sunny and there is very little rain.

What month is the Great Migration in Africa?
July to November. This is traditionally thought of as the best season to view the migration. Between July and August, the wildebeest move into Kenya’s Maasai Mara, crossing the Mara River in large numbers. These river crossings are among the most sought-after moments of the migration.
Where is the Great Migration in March?
Africa’s race for life. The journey for the key players in the Great Migration, the roughly two million wildebeest, starts in the south of the Serengeti, with the birth of half a million calves between January and March.

Is Kruger or Serengeti better?
Serengeti is more of an open terrain and is best for viewing lions, while Kruger is denser and is better for viewing elephants. The Kruger is home to the important black rhino; however, this endangered grazer can also be seen from the Ngorongoro Crater to the Serengeti.

What is the best month to go on an African safari?
The best time to go on safari is between June and October, during the dry season. This is a cooler time of the year and you are more likely to see animals, who are searching for water sources. During these months, you can also catch the iconic Masai Mara migration.
